Eligibility Requirements
Trailhead Virtual Academy serves full-time students in grades K-8 who meet the requirements of this policy and who are residents of the state of Idaho.
PROOF OF STUDENT IDENTITY & GUARDIANSHIP: Copy of your child’s birth certificate (official or hospital-issued) showing the child’s legal name, place and date of birth, and legal guardian(s). If the birth certificate is not available, your alternate option is a combination of Proof of Guardianship (court documentation) and Proof of Identity (child’s passport or birth affidavit).
PROOF OF RESIDENCY: Documentation that proves the residency of the student and his/her primary parent/legal guardian. When the child lives with the legal guardian and the proof of residency documentation is in the legal guardian’s name any one of these documents is accepted. If you are unable to provide any of the below documents, contact the school office.
• Utility Bill (electric, gas, water, or sewer); Resident name and property address must appear on the bill; Must be dated within 90 days of enrollment. Please note that disconnect notices, final bill statements, and billing envelopes are not accepted.
• Mortgage Statement; Resident name and property address must appear on the statement; Must be dated within 90 days of enrollment.
• Lease or Rental Agreement that specifies the start and end date of the agreement; must be dated and include names and signatures of the lessee and the lessor (typically this is the first and last pages of the agreement).
• Original Mortgage/Closing Paperwork such as the Housing & Urban Development (HUD) Statement; Resident name and property address must appear on the statement.
• Pay Stub that includes employer name and address; also, must have guardian’s name, and address and be dated.
• Bank Statement; must show Legal Guardian’s name, and current physical address and be dated within 30 days
• Active Military Orders; must show Legal Guardian’s name and current physical address
• An Affidavit of Residency must be completed in the presence of a Notary Public. The Notary Public must sign and seal the affidavit within 30 days of the registration forms being submitted, and the original, hard copy affidavit must be submitted.

What does it cost TO ENROLL?
Trailhead Virtual Academy is a public school, and there is no tuition associated with enrollment.
WHAT GRADES ARE OFFERED BY THE SCHOOL?
Trailhead Virtual Academy serves grades K-8.
WHAT SUBJECTS WILL MY CHILD TAKE?
We offer traditional core and elective courses options depending on the grade level.
WILL MY STUDENT HAVE AN IDAHO-CREDENTIALED TEACHER?
Yes. Our teachers hold current Idaho teaching credentials.
DOES THE SCHOOL SUPPLY COURSE MATERIALS?
Most course materials are provided digitally and accessed through our online learning platforms. Families are required to have access to a computer that meets the minimum system requirements to use the online platforms. Many tablets and phones are not fully compatible because they do not support all required software.
A loaner computer may be available upon request based on information provided via Federal Household Income form. Requests are reviewed after enrollment, and families planning to request a device should have a temporary plan to access a computer for schooling until their request can be submitted and evaluated.
CAN YOU ACCOMMODATE ACCELERATED LEARNERS OR STUDENTS IDENTIFIED AS GIFTED?
The very nature of an online program can allow for acceleration. Our individualized approach allows teachers to assess students to find their challenge points in the elementary grades.
